Ex-international Henry Nwosu has been left disappointed over Nigeria’s failure to qualify for the 2015 African Nations Cup tournament in Equatorial Guinea.
Nigeria could only manage a 2-2 draw against the Bafana Bafana of South Africa at the Uyo stadium, finishing in the group as the third best team, while Congo qualified in second.
Nwosu who represented Nigeria in the late 80’s, blamed the Super Eagles players for the poor showing against South Africa.
Arguing that the team had no excuse not winning the game on home soil.
“Honestly, I don’t understand how South Africa could have beaten Nigeria on home soil. I didn’t believe Eagles could play that bad; they were terrible,” Nwosu told The Punch.
“I know many people will be calling for a team overhaul and the resignation of coach Stephen Keshi, but I’ll advise that we shouldn’t be too hasty to take such decisions. Recent development in our football has taught us many lessons so we should learn how to move on and focus on how to improve the team.”
